Mobile-First Design in India: Optimizing for 4G/5G Smartphones & Handheld UX
Over 80% of all initial web sessions in India originate on smartphones. Designing for desktop first and treating mobile as an afterthought is an obsolete approach.
1. The Natural Thumb Zone
Place primary interaction triggers—such as 'Initiate Project' buttons, WhatsApp hotlines, and navigation menus—within the natural bottom arc accessible by a user's thumb.
2. Touch Target Padding (Minimum 48×48px)
Ensure all interactive links and buttons have generous tap padding to prevent frustrating misclicks on smaller smartphone displays.
